Dive into History and Culture

Lightning Ridge isn't just about natural beauty; it also has a rich cultural and historical heritage. Here are some places where you can step back in time.

  1. Vicksburg National Military Park: This park commemorates the Battle of Vicksburg and offers a glimpse into Civil War history. The park includes a museum, restored ironclad gunboat, and numerous monuments.

  2. Natchez National Historical Park: Explore the antebellum homes and learn about the history of Natchez. The park includes several historic sites, including Melrose Estate and the William Johnson House.

  3. Elvis Presley Birthplace: Located in Tupelo, this modest home is where the King of Rock 'n' Roll was born. The site includes a museum, chapel, and the actual house where Elvis spent his early years.

Unique Attractions You Can't Miss

For those looking for something a bit different, Lightning Ridge has some unique attractions that are sure to pique your interest.

  1. Mississippi Petrified Forest: Walk through a forest where trees have turned to stone over millions of years. The forest also has a museum and nature trails.

  2. B.B. King Museum and Delta Interpretive Center: Located in Indianola, this museum celebrates the life and legacy of the legendary blues musician. Interactive exhibits and memorabilia make it a must-visit.

  3. Rowan Oak: The former home of author William Faulkner, this historic house in Oxford offers a glimpse into the life and work of the Nobel Prize-winning writer.
